Leona McQuown
Leona McQuown, 92, 1200 E. Seventh,
school teacher, bookkeeper of Walton Co-op and postal service
employee, died Wednesday (July 22, 1998) at Presbyterian Manor.
She was born Sept. 30, 1905, in Walton
to Willison H. and Nettie (Denny) McQuown.
She was a member of the First United
Methodist Church in Newton. She was a lifetime area resident where
she was a Walton High School graduate and attended Emporia Teachers
College.
Survivors include: 11 nieces and
nephews; 25 great-nieces and nephews; 36 great-great-nieces and
nephews; and seven great-great-great-nieces and nephews. She was
preceded in death by her parents; two brothers; and three sisters.
